ResponsibilitiesResponsible for safe implementation of OEG Renewables policies and procedures at site/shift level on various offshore wind projects predominantly within the UK and possibly worldwide. Assisting department manager in planning, mobilising, execution, and demobilising of statutory inspection work scopes. Maintaining team performance in line with industry, client, project, and company requirements. Aiding in the design and implementation of engineering solutions for statutory inspection projects.
MY compliance and Motion Kinetic Software to monitor and track company assets deployed on project. As Team Lead you will be responsible mainly for small teams however there is scope for this to change in line with project requirements.
The role requires the team leader to assist in the implementation of company and project policies and procedures acting as the client liaison taking part in briefing/debriefings on daily offshore progress and planning. Aiding in the production of departmental procedures and documentation in line with company document control system.
Certifications – Required- GWO: BST, GWO BTT, GWO EFA and ART
- GWO Crane and Hoist Basic User
- HAILO Lift Maintenance
- WTSR (Safety On)
- OGUK/OEUK Medical
- Chester Step
- Amenabar Crane
- Perform annual service on Hallo Top-Lift as per OEM maintenance schedule.
- Conduct 5-year / 250-hour overhaul on Hallo Top Lift, including:
- Full inspection of mechanical and electrical components.
- Replacement of wear-and-tear parts as per overhaul checklist.
- Execute diagnostic and repair works on Hallo Lift system, based on fault reports or observed deficiencies.
- Validate all maintenance and repairs through functional testing and completion of checklists.
- Conduct routine service on Amenabar Nacelle Crane per manufacturer's guidelines.
- Carry out diagnostic checks and execute repairs on identified issues (mechanical, electrical, or structural).
- Complete all work in accordance with crane-specific safety and operational procedures.
